mr.ankle wrote:When they play a team with a Good Offense . They struggle . Example Last years AFC title game


Using an example from last year is pretty much useless, they were without Harrison for the game and Seymour missed most of it.

They added A. Thomas to deal with the mid range passes and he has done just that so far. There defense has looked great so far and thats without Harrison, Asante Samuel is not close to what he will be later in the year conditioning wise. The scariest part is that there D has looked this good without arguably the best DL in the league in Richard Seymour. This team hasnt even hit their stride yet and they are rolling over teams, 2 of which were playoff teams last year. Also, id say the Chargers have a good offense, they are just struggling.

But, yes they could go out and given week and lay an egg and lose, its the NFL. But as for being overrated, not at all as this team doesnt have much of a weakness.
